Noticed cats at a shelter act totally different when you kneel down
I volunteer at the Austin Humane Society on Saturdays. Last month I started paying attention to how the cats react when people walk by their cages. Standing up, most hide or hiss. But when I kneel down to their level, a lot of them come right up to the glass and start purring. Took me about 3 visits to see the pattern clearly.
